If someone is looking for a good book about the U.S. M3 / M3A1 “Grease Gun”, Schiffer Publishing has now published my English language edition and it is now available. I hope that it is ok to put this post here in the forum. Over the past years a lot of collectors have asked me if there might be a translation in the future ... well, now here it is. The book tells the complete story of this remarkable weapon, from its development via manufacturing through to its use in combat, with description of accessories, ammunition, experimental and foreign made models. The reader will find many hitherto unknown details, background information and numerous photos. 224 pages with 551 color and b/w photos Size: 8 1/2" x 11" x 7/8" ISBN13: 9780764360589 It is available now from Schiffer books (USA), Amazon or other booksellers.
